61BSL
Overview:
If you have a low-flow skid steer or compact track loader with 15-35.9 GPM weighing up to 10,300 pounds, the L Series mulching head is for you. Take advantage of the innovative, high-performance Battle Ax rotor and the Loftness® exclusive two-stage cutting chamber to quickly mulch material with the ability to create some of the smallest, most consistent particle sizes in the industry.

Features
- Depth Gauges
The Battle Ax rotor design uses built-in depth gauges to control cutting depth, like raker teeth on a chainsaw. - Two-Stage Cutting Chamber
Two shear bars allow the Battle Ax to produce a finer mulch with fewer passes. The primary shear bar is adjustable for controlling particle sizes. - Convenient Tooth Mounting
The cutting teeth are mounted to the rotor with a single bolt. They can be easily reversed, replaced or removed on the jobsite using a common hex socket. - High-Performance Teeth Options
Choose from 4-point beaver teeth, Quadco reversible planer blades or double carbide teeth. - Fixed-Displacement Gear Motor
The high-pressure gear motor is a reliable, cost-effective workhorse. It is for use with case drain. - Synchronous Belt Drive
The positive drive, cog belt and sprocket design maximizes efficiency and requires less maintenance than other drive types. - Machined Anti-Wrap Bearing Protection
Rotor ends are machine turned to mate with close tolerance, machined anti-wrap rings, which minimize debris in the bearing chamber. - Adjustable Push Bar
Constructed with integrated, welded claw hooks, the bar helps push falling trees and brush away from the power unit, while also allowing them to be properly positioned for efficient feeding into the head. - Performance Monitoring
An integrated PSI gauge that monitors the hydraulic load is positioned for easy viewing from the skid steer cab. It helps keep the Battle Ax at the optimum hydraulic load for peak performance throughout an application. - Premium Strength Steel Housing
All body components are laser cut from premium strength steel. Also, abrasion resistant steel is used in high-wear areas - Steel Deflector Chains
Running the entire length of the mulching attachment, steel deflector chains improve safety by reducing flying debris. - Maximum Visibility
The Battle Ax is designed for maximum visibility from the skid steer cab, which increases safety, productivity and efficiency. - Universal Skid Steer Mount
The universal mount allows the Battle Ax to be easily used with any brand or model of skid steer or compact track loader. - Hydraulic Hose Routing
Hoses are right sized and routed to reduce the chance of binding, yet are long enough for a full range of motion without damage. Hoses are included, couplers are not. - 13.5-Inch-Diameter Rotor
- 1-3/4″ Piloted Double Taper Roller Bearings
Specifications
| Model | 61 |
| Cutting Width | 61" (1.55 m) |
| Overall Width | 76" (1.9 m) |
| Number of Teeth | 38 |
| Weight (without mount) | 1,728 LBS (784 kg) |
| Hydraulic Horsepower Range | 30-70 |
| Fixed Displacement Gear Motor | Up to 4,100 PSI - 15-34.9 GPM |
| Power Unit Weight | Up to 10,300 LBS |
